» » Information Accuracy

If you do not provide true, accurate, and complete information in your
Global Entry application, we may deny your membership in the pilot
program. There are severe penalties for knowingly and willfully falsifying
or concealing a material fact, or using any false document when you
submit the application. Making a false representation may also result in the
denial of any other application you may make for any benefit under U.S.
immigration laws.
Only approved members can use the Global Entry kiosks. Non-members
must use the regular inspection lines when they travel. As a Global Entry
member, you may be subject to compliance checks at any time during the
CBP clearance process.
